Who is R-T? R-T is a mythic brawler from Brawl Stars and one of the most unusual characters in the entire game. He is a surveillance robot working for Starr Park, designed to observe, record and monitor everything happening around him. While most brawlers are focused on fighting, R-T is basically doing his job 24/7: watching everyone. R-T was introduced as a surveillance-themed robot with a very recognizable design. His giant red camera-like head, robotic body and screen-like face immediately make him stand out from the rest of the Starr Park cast. His entire character is built around the idea of surveillance and recording, which is also reflected in his voice lines, animations, gadgets, star powers and Super. But what makes R-T REALLY interesting  R-T uses a long-range weapon that fires powerful shots and applies a Mark to enemies. Once an enemy is marked, R-T can deal additional damage to them when he attacks again. This gives him a very different playstyle from many other long-range brawlers. His upper body can continue attacking from one position while his lower body moves around the map. This can let R-T control multiple lanes, pressure enemies from unexpected angles and create situations where opponents have to deal with two threats at once. And if an enemy gets caught in the wrong position? R-T can absolutely punish them. One of the biggest strengths of R-T is his ability to control space. His range allows him to stay relatively far away from dangerous enemies while still applying pressure. His Mark mechanic rewards accurate shots, and his Super gives him opportunities to create pressure from multiple positions. But R-T isn't just about raw damage. Positioning is EVERYTHING. A good R-T player knows when to stay together, when to split, when to chase, when to retreat and when to use the Super aggressively. Using the Super at the wrong time can leave you vulnerable, while using it at the perfect moment can completely change a fight. This is what makes R-T so satisfying to master. He isn't necessarily the easiest brawler to understand. You can pick him up and shoot people, sure, but actually mastering him requires much more. You have to understand angles, positioning, range, enemy movement, your Marks, your Super timing and how the map affects your split form. R-T also has one of the funniest personalities in Starr Park.
